RSD function of energy storage inverter

The RSD function of energy storage inverters is an important component to ensure the safe and stable operation of the system, with unique fault detection and processing capabilities. When the energy storage inverter encounters abnormal situations during operation, the RSD function can quickly respond, cut off the faulty circuit, prevent the fault from expanding, and thus protect the stability and safety of the entire system.


Specifically, the RSD function of energy storage inverters has the following functions:


1. Fault detection: The RSD function can monitor the operating status of the energy storage inverter in real time. Once abnormal conditions such as overcurrent, overvoltage, undervoltage, overheating, etc. are detected, the fault detection mechanism will be immediately activated to accurately judge and locate the fault.


2. Fault isolation: Once a fault is detected, the RSD function will quickly cut off the faulty circuit, isolate the faulty part from the entire system, and prevent the fault from expanding and affecting the normal operation of other parts. The ability to quickly isolate faults can greatly improve the reliability and stability of the system.


3. Fault recording and analysis: The RSD function can also record relevant parameters and status information when a fault occurs, providing important basis for subsequent fault analysis and handling. By analyzing fault data, the causes and patterns of faults can be identified, providing strong support for optimizing system design and improving product quality.


In practical applications, the RSD function of energy storage inverters plays a crucial role. It can not only improve the security and stability of the system, but also extend the service life of the equipment and reduce maintenance costs. Therefore, when selecting energy storage inverters, the performance and reliability of their RSD function should be fully considered to ensure that the system can operate stably for a long time.


In summary, the RSD function of energy storage inverters is one of the key components to ensure the safe and stable operation of the system. By means of real-time monitoring, rapid isolation, and fault recording and analysis, it can effectively respond to various abnormal situations, ensuring the stability and safety of the system. In the future development of the energy field, the RSD function of energy storage inverters will continue to play an important role, providing strong support for building efficient, reliable, and safe energy systems.
